China has officially approved a new zone in the northeastern coastal city of Dalian to steer local development and boost cooperation with Northeast Asian countries, the local government said on Wednesday.

The Dalian Jinpu New Area aims to deepen China's opening-up and reform, help develop a coastal economic belt in Liaoning Province and enhance economic growth in the country's northeast, the statement said.
The New Area, approved by the State Council, the cabinet, will be a pilot zone for innovation, and is expected to help Dalian become an international shipping center and a global logistics hub, according to the statement.
It covers about 2,299 square km and boasts great geographical and economic advantages.
